Advice books are no short-lived trend. They continue to top bestseller lists even though much of the "wisdom" being offered proves shallow in the long run. People are looking for practical, proven advice for life and the book of Proverbs is the wisest place to start.  
  
Unpacking the book of Proverbs, Lydia Brownback shows how the Bible speaks to real life issues such as money, purity, marriage, and the day-to-day grind. Writing with a familiar yet knowledgeable tone, Brownback draws in the busiest of readers and asks realistic questions for personal reflection or group study. This well-conceived, twelve chapter book contains three parts:  
What Is Wisdom and Why Does It Matter?  
Six Things Wise Women Know  
A Portrait of Wisdom  
  
*A Woman's Wisdom* gives women a way to be wise, to know the very Author of wisdom, and to understand how to apply his relevant, riches.

    Intelligently written

    A practical and intelligently written book to read alongside the Proverbs passage. Speaks collectively to Christian women without categorising us based on whether we are married, single, parents etc. \\nI particularly liked how the author used simple but poignant examples of wisdom from the world in direct contrast to wisdom from the Word. The Study Guide is also a great self paced way to reinforce what you've read and learnt from this book. \\n
